Contents The Hammill family in Scotland and Ireland -- Charles County, Maryland 1725-1778 -- Prince William County, Virginia 1778-1845 -- Prince William County, Virginia 1845-1896 -- The Hammill family in the far northwest 1880-1928
Summary Telling the stories of those who quietly conducted the business and built the livelihoods that made their societies prosper or fail, this account shows how one Scots-Irish American family, the Hammills - millers and blacksmiths - lived out their lives against the backdrop of the American Revolution, the Civil War, and westward expansion
